I mentioned a few days ago, when "Long Branch, NJ" was a subject that those
of us attending Monmouth College in the Nursing Program, would on our dinner
break, run down the street from the high school, where classes were in the
evening, and cross the tracks and have Pizza at an Italian Restaurant there
and I asked if anyone remembered the name. It came to me today....Nunzios!
Think maybe you had to step up to go in. Gosh, that was 45 yrs. ago or
so.... we gals from Fitkin loved it as hospital food was served students
too... often our classmates from Monmouth Memorial would be with us....
probably they led us to that wonderful place.. it was dry.. so often folks
who did want a drink, would go across the street somewhere to a pub and get a
container of beer or wine.... containers like we get chinese food these days
to go! I remember we drove from Belmar to Long Branch to get Pop Corn up
there, that was out of this world! Wonderful time and place to grow up!
